What does overawed mean?

Looking for the meaning or definition of the word overawed? Here's what it means.

Verb
  1. simple past tense and past participle of overawe

Examples
They say ignorance is bliss, and that proved to be the case because I wasn't overawed in that first game.
We were the only people in there at the time and the silence completely overawed us.
She is overawed by the moody magnificence of Glencoe, and entranced by the beauty of Edinburgh.
Gordon himself was a real charmer but he puts on this volatile act for the cameras and I think our chef was totally overawed by him.
They refused to be overawed by Brazil, and came out fully confident in their ability to win.
Though she has just reached puberty, she is not overawed by a sage, howsoever famous he might be.
